Synology has announced release of its DiskStation Manager 7.0 (DSM 7.0) and expansion of C2 platform with new services called C2 Password, C2 Transfer, and C2 Backup. Synology’s DSM 7.0 is an operating system for NAS brings several upgrades including visual overhaul, new Active Insight, a large-scale device monitoring and diagnostics solution, Hybrid Share, and more advanced features. The new DSM OS has received major improvements in the form of Secure SignIn with a new two-factor authentication system for enhanced security.

Synology DSM 7.0 availability

Synology will start the global rollout process from June 29 onwards. For early birds, the company has released DSM 7.0 Release Candidate (RC) version for testing. If you don’t want to wait for the official release date, you can install the update on your NAS and to check out new features and improvements over DSM 6.0.

 How to install Synology DSM 7.0?

If you wish to try out DSM 7.0 RC version before the final release on June 29 follow the following step.

  • Visit Synology Download Center to download Image file.
  • Select your NAS model using the drop-down menus.
  • Change the OS Version from “DSM 6.0” to “DSM 7.0.”
  • Click on Download.
  • Enter your NAS login credentials.
  • Go to Control Panel > Update & Restore > Manual DSM Update.
  • Click Browse and select the downloaded DSM 7.0 update file.
  • Click OK to update DSM.

The NAS automatically complete the installation process and will reboot.

Note: Kindly refrain from installing the DSM 7.0 RC on your primary NAS.
